In Kindergarten, we work to take a balanced
approach to reading, using systematic phonics, good literature, and basal readers. In addition, parent participation
in a home reading program is considered key to the student's success. In all academic areas, I work hard to incorporate
real experiences into our curriculum. For instance, rather than assign a work sheet showing pictures of objects
and coins to teach about money, I would prefer to set up a school store, selling snacks or pencils and erasers,
using real objects and real money!! |
